One of the primary concerns when adding motorization to a barrow is how it will affect the balance and handling. A poorly balanced electric barrow can become difficult to steer or prone to tipping on uneven ground. Engineering a conversion kit specifically for a frame like the MK4S EVO allows for a design that respects the barrow's original equilibrium. By integrating the motor directly into the wheel assembly, the weight is kept at the lowest possible point. This low center of gravity is essential for stability. When the weight of the motor is down low, it helps anchor the barrow, making it feel more planted and secure even when the top is loaded with bulky items like bedchairs and bivvies. ![]() Proper weight distribution also extends to the battery placement. Positioning the battery housing where it can counterbalance the load ensures that the handles remain light in the angler's hands. Meticulous design ensures that the user is not lifting the weight of the motor, but rather letting the motor pull the weight of the gear. ![]() Directional guidance becomes much easier when the motor is doing the heavy pulling. Instead of pushing with the arms and back, the angler only needs to provide light steering inputs. This significantly reduces the strain on the wrists and shoulders, which are common points of fatigue during long manual barrow walks. ![]() Engineering excellence is what separates a professional conversion kit from a generic DIY solution.
